Default 4L60E Transmission issue.... 1993 Silverado

All,
I purchase a 1993 Silverado 1500 with a 350 and 4 speed 4L60E auto transmission. When I bought it, the previously owner told me that he was using the vehicle regularly until one day the transmission stopped shifting all together. Meaning no forward or reverse in any gear selection. The vehicle sat about 3 months before I purchased it.

I purchased the vehicle for a fair price knowing of the issue with the idea to work on it come spring. Well I have begun working on the transmission and I found the manual valve (inside the transmission), which is connected to the gear selection mechanism (internal and external) completely disconnected and basically hanging from the valve body extremely extended. It appeared like it slipped out or was internally forced out. The pan had not been open, at least not recently and the fluid was clean with no foul smell.

I slid it back in and reattached the manual valve to the external selector mechanism and put everything back together with new fluid, filter, etc and all seemed well. Forward and reverse seemed to be there but I noticed that the park\Reverse location on the cab gear shifter/selector seemed to be a little off compared to the read out (P,R,N,D,D,2,1). Anyways that did not bother me much as I have had more then a few vehicles where I had to "feel" where each gear is at. I drove the vehicle around my drive and yard, never making anything higher then maybe 1st or R... but any gear I was now in I moved.

I parked the vehicle in the hopes to do a standard tune up and detail it out come a warm day as I did not know the maintenance history. The warm day came and I moved the vehicle to a place where I can do some work. Upon entering the vehicle in park, I was about to turn off the engine when I notice the vehicle seemed to be engaged in a gear. Like... I had my foot on the break but was lightly hitting the gas pedal. I gave the vehicle a little gas (1 second tops) and I felt a slight movement of the vehicle until it let up entirely and it was like the vehicle was in neutral/park as it should have been. I then put the vehicle in any gear and it appeared that only forward was working in some of the gears. Currently (a day later) the vehicle has no gears (forward/reverse) again.

So my first guess is all these transmission issues, previous to my ownership, and now these new issues are all related to the manual valve not fully disengaging the transmission due to the manual valve/External linkage adjustment. I still have to pull the pan to see what happened exactly this time but my guess is the valve is out again from fluid build up in the valve body. My second idea, without a ATSG manual, is maybe a solenoid is shot and allowing this to occur by some unfortunate fluid build up situation in the valve body.

Does any of these assumptions seem reasonable?

Has anyone seen this kind of behavior before?

How do I adjust this linkage out or do I need to replace some parts. If so, any suggestions on where to look?

With the cross member and pan arrangement on this vehicle, this is not something I want to do a to many times....If I can help it.

Default Outcome and Conclusion....

Turned out to be the Manual Valve Linkage actually broke. The repair was get another set of linkage and I was back on the road.
